The RECOVAC LESS CoV-2 Study - Long Term Efficacy and Safety of SARS-CoV-2 Vaccination in Patients in Patients With Chronic Kidney Disease Stage G4-G5, on Dialysis or After Kidney Transplantation

研究概览

简要总结

Rationale: COVID-19 is associated with severely increased morbidity and mortality in patients with chronic kidney disease stage G4-G5 and patients on dialysis or after kidney transplantation. Therefore, effective SARS-CoV-2 vaccination would be of great clinical importance in these patients. However, SARS-CoV-2 vaccination studies have excluded these patients so-far. Literature data indicate that vaccination may be less effective in these patient groups.

Objective: To assess the efficacy and safety of SARS-CoV-2 vaccination in patients with chronic kidney disease stage G4-G5, patients on dialysis or after kidney transplantation during two years follow-up after vaccination.

Study design: prospective single center observational cohort study.

Study population:

  • all Dutch patients on dialysis with data registered in the Dutch Dialysis registry (RENINE)
  • all Dutch patients after kidney transplantation with data registered in the Dutch national kidney transplant registry (NOTR).
  • All Dutch patients with chronic kidney disease stage G4-G5 registered in the Santeon hospitals.

Intervention: After SARS-CoV-2 vaccination according to standard of care, blood will be drawn for antibody response measurements at day 28 and month 6 after 2nd vaccination at by mailer-based finger-prick in 3400 hemodialysis patients, 600 peritoneal dialysis patients, 4000 patients after kidney transplantation and 4000 patients with chronic kidney disease stage G4-G5. Patients who will undergo a 3rd SARS-CoV-2 vaccination via the national vaccination program for immunocompromised patients will be asked to carry out the mailer-based finger-prick 28 days after the 3rd SARS-CoV-2 vaccination, instead of the antibody measurement 6 months after the 2nd SARS-CoV-2 vaccination.

Main study parameters/endpoints:

The primary endpoint is efficacy of SARS-CoV-2 vaccination determined as:

  • the incidence of COVID-19 after vaccination.

Secondary endpoints are

  • mortality
  • adverse events of specific interest according to (inter)national authorities in collaboration with LAREB
  • presence of HLA-antibodies in dialysis patients on the waiting list for a first kidney transplantation
  • acute rejection and graft failure in patients after kidney transplantation In a subset of patients additional secondary endpoints will be assessed
  • the antibody based immune response at 28 days after completion of SARS-CoV-2 vaccination.
  • the durability of antibody based immune response at 6 months compared to at 28 days after having received two subsequent SARS-CoV-2 vaccinations, in patients that have not received a 3rd SARS-CoV-2 vaccine.
  • the antibody based immune response at 28 days after having received the 3rd SARS-CoV-2 vaccination.

The incidence of these endpoints will be compared, if applicable, to those:

  • in the general population who are vaccinated
  • in patients on dialysis or after kidney transplant who are not vaccinated Within these patient groups endpoints will be compared between recipients of different vaccines.

入选标准

  • Eligible for COVID-19 vaccination as described by the instructions of the manufacturer.
  • Age of 18 years or older
  • Capable of understanding the purpose and risks of the study, fully informed and given written informed consent (signed informed consent form has been obtained)
  • eGFR < 30 ml/min/1.73m2 but not on dialysis or with a kidney transplant
  • Hemodialysis, or peritoneal dialysis
  • Kidney Transplant recipient at least 6 weeks after transplantation

排除标准

  • History of severe adverse reaction associated with a vaccine and/or severe allergic reaction (e.g. anaphylaxis) to any component of the study intervention(s).
  • Patients who opted out for research in the Santeon, RENINE and NOTR registries.
  • Patients who participate in the RECOVAC-IR study.
  • Of note, patients will be eligible whether or not they have a history of COVID-
  • Analyses will be performed in the overall population, but also shown separately for those without and with a history of COVID-19.
